Cantitate/Preț
Produs

Pro Java EE Spring Patterns

Autor Dhrubojyoti Kayal
en Limba Engleză Paperback – 21 aug 2008

Începem prin a sublinia profilul autorului: Dhrubojyoti Kayal este consultant senior în cadrul Capgemini, specializat în ingineria performanței și refactorizare, expertiză care se reflectă în abordarea pragmatică a acestui volum. Ne-a atras atenția modul în care autorul reușește să transforme specificațiile teoretice Java EE în soluții aplicabile prin intermediul Spring Framework. Considerăm că valoarea principală a lucrării rezidă în capacitatea de a oferi un catalog de bune practici pentru tehnologii precum JSP, Servlets și EJB, fără a rămâne la nivel de teorie abstractă. Structura volumului urmărește progresiv arhitectura unei aplicații enterprise tipice. Reținem organizarea pe straturi logice, începând cu fundamentul arhitectural, continuând cu analiza detaliată a tiparelor de prezentare, de business și de integrare. Complementar volumului Java EE 8 Design Patterns and Best Practices, care se concentrează pe evoluțiile recente ale platformei, lucrarea de față acoperă în profunzime integrarea specifică a tiparelor clasice J2EE cu ecosistemul Spring, oferind o perspectivă istorică și tehnică asupra modului în care aceste instrumente pot fuziona eficient. Fiecare tipar prezentat este însoțit de o analiză a beneficiilor și a riscurilor asociate, oferind dezvoltatorului argumentele necesare pentru selecția unei strategii de design. Finalul cărții, dedicat unui studiu de caz complex pentru un sistem de gestionare a comenzilor, demonstrează aplicarea tuturor conceptelor într-un scenariu real, consolidând astfel trecerea de la cunoașterea bibliotecilor la construcția sistematică de software.

Citește tot Restrânge

Preț: 21694 lei

Preț vechi: 27117 lei
-20%

Puncte Express: 325

Carte disponibilă

Livrare economică 21 mai-04 iunie


Specificații

ISBN-13: 9781430210092
ISBN-10: 1430210095
Pagini: 348
Ilustrații: 344 p.
Dimensiuni: 191 x 235 x 19 mm
Greutate: 0.65 kg
Ediția:1st edition
Editura: Apress
Locul publicării:Berkeley, CA, United States

Public țintă

Popular/general

De ce să citești această carte

Recomandăm această carte arhitecților și dezvoltatorilor Java care doresc să stăpânească aplicarea practică a tiparelor de proiectare în ecosistemul Spring. Cititorul câștigă o metodologie clară de organizare a codului pe niveluri de responsabilitate și învață cum să evite complexitatea inutilă în aplicațiile enterprise, beneficiind de experiența de consultant a autorului în proiecte de anvergură.


Despre autor

Dhrubojyoti Kayal este consultant senior în cadrul Capgemini Consulting, având o experiență de peste cinci ani în proiectarea și dezvoltarea de produse software bazate pe tehnologii Enterprise Java. Expertiza sa acoperă arii critice pentru dezvoltarea modernă, de la Spring Framework și ORM (Object-Relational Mapping), până la arhitecturi orientate pe servicii (SOA) și ingineria performanței. Pasiunea sa pentru refactorizare și structurarea riguroasă a codului este vizibilă în modul în care abordează tiparele de proiectare în acest volum publicat de Apress.


Descriere scurtă

“The Java™ landscape is littered with libraries, tools, and specifications. What’s been lacking is the expertise to fuse them into solutions to real–world problems. These patterns are the intellectual mortar for J2EE software construction.” —John Vlissides, coauthor of Design Patterns: Elements of Reusable Object–Oriented Software
Pro Java™ EE Spring Patterns focuses on enterprise patterns, best practices, design strategies, and proven solutions using key Java EE technologies including JavaServer Pages™, Servlets, Enterprise JavaBeans™, and Java Message Service APIs.
This Java EE patterns resource, catalog, and guide, with its patterns and numerous strategies, documents and promotes best practices for these technologies, implemented in a very pragmatic way using the Spring Framework and its counters. This title
  • Introduces Java EE application design and Spring framework fundamentals
  • Describes a catalog of patterns used across the three tiers of a typical Java EE application
  • Provides implementation details and analyses each pattern with benefits and concerns
  • Describes the application of these patterns in a practical application scenario

Cuprins

Introducing Enterprise Java Application Architecture and Design.- Simplifying Enterprise Java Applications with the Spring Framework.- Exploring Presentation Tier Design Patterns.- Exploring Business Tier Design Patterns.- Exploring Integration Tier Design Patterns.- Exploring Crosscutting Design Patterns.- Case Study: Building an Order Management System.

Notă biografică

strongDhrubojyoti Kayal/strong works as a senior consultant with Capgemini Consulting. He has more than five years of experience developing and designing applications and products leveraging Enterprise Java technologies. His areas of interests include the Spring Framework, object-relational mapping, service-oriented architecture, refactoring, prefactoring, and performance engineering.

Caracteristici

First enterprise Java patterns book using the Spring Framework Enhanced and up to date patterns catalog compared to Core J2EE design blueprints All problems and usage linked to practical real life examples using the most popular Spring Framework